#fdb515 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fdb515 is composed of 99.2% red, 71%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.5% magenta, 91.7%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 41.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 53.7%. #fdb515 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2a with #fb6b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

Shades and Tints of #fdb515

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130d00 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#fdb515

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908c82 is the less saturated color, while #fdb515 is the most saturated one.
